| | | Triple motor propulsion for full forward, backward, right, left, up and down movement 4-Channel dual stick transmitter 7 cool pre-programmed sequential lighting effects Set includes outdoor tether to fly on wind-free days Alternate between Airship 1 flights and Area 51 missions
Specifications Length :36 inches (Airship 1) Width: 26" diameter (Area 51) Functions: Forward, Reverse, up, down, right, left & onboard light control Requires: Helium (available at any florist or party shop)
Set includes: Blimp Air Vessel UFO Air Vessel Triple Fan Gondola 4 Channel Transmitter 3v Lithium Battery 9v Alkaline Battery

These are FUN Jun 17, 2010 Warning, use indoors or in "no wind" conditions.
They're not very durable and avoid very sticky tape, but we had a lot of fun building and deploying these toys!
They went together easily and worked as designed. They're vulnerable to any wind though and care should be taken when using these. The motor's not very powerful and any wind is likely to send it off course.
We used tape and string to bond both balloons together for added lift and hung the "helmet" camera from the gondola for a neat video!

Neat concept, poor execution Jan 07, 2010 Well, when you buy low you sometimes get old stock. This is what we received. The 9 volt battery had corroded, and the 3 volt battery was dead. Add about [...] to the price of this blimp, because you'll likely have to replace the batteries upon arrival. The seller holds that responsibility, but the manufacturer is the one who created a balloon that has motors that won't power the craft downward. As some have indicated, it goes up and stays up. It's truly a fun concept that my 9 year old became fascinated with after watching Pixar's "Up." They have a blimp in the movie. This, however, is a big mylar balloon with underpowered motors. The lights, though, are very cool, and all being said, he played with this for a few weeks. Honestly, it was inexpensive to buy, it is more durable than I would have thought, and my son enjoyed it anyway. I just wish the batteries had not been leaking acid into the styrofoam when we got it.

quite a let down Jan 12, 2009 I think that the blimp was flawed from the beginning. I purchased it as a gift for my little brother. I had both blimps filled with helium and because we have vaulted ceilings both balloons got stuck up in the crevices of our ceiling without any way to get it down. The propellors that move the balloons have no means of lowering them. As the helium wears off and the blimp can float at a lower height, it could be fun... but until then, we have a blimp and UFO stuck up in our rafters... my brother was underwhelmed... so was I.
